Function

[PGRP1_CAMDR] Pattern receptor that binds to murein peptidoglycans (PGN) of Gram-positive bacteria. Has bactericidal activity towards Gram-positive bacteria. May kill Gram-positive bacteria by interfering with peptidoglycan biosynthesis. Binds also to Gram-negative bacteria. Involved in innate immunity. Is microbicidal for Gram-positive and Gram-negative bacteria and yeast. May function in intracellular killing of bacteria (By similarity).

About this Structure

3rt4 is a 4 chain structure with sequence from Camelus dromedarius. This structure supersedes the now removed PDB entry 3mu9.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
